MANILA, PHILIPPINES - The House of Representatives started its investigation into the controversial flood control projects on Tuesday.
House starts flood control probe
The tri-panel infrastructure committee is composed of the Committees on Public Accounts, Public Works and Highways, and Good Government and Public Accountability.
